Betta bellica Sauvage 1884. Betta bellica male Photo by Nonn Panitvong. More Photos Hear species name spoken. Keeping Betta bellica from an Aquarist View. Housing: Betta bellica can be housed in pairs, species tanks, and community tanks. Pairs can be housed in a 20 gallon tank, groups should be housed in a 55 gallon tank or larger. Betta Fish Life Span and Betta Fish Facts. Bettas are known to recognize their human companions, will follow your finger around the aquarium, and can even be trained to perform tricks! On average, the betta fish life span is 3 to 5 years, but in rare cases, they can reach up to 8 or 9 years of age in captivity.
